Bandia Wildlife Reserve
- Specialty: Wildlife viewing and eco-friendly camping experiences
- Ambiance: A breathtaking blend of nature and wildlife in a protected area
- Highlights: For animal lovers, Bandia Wildlife Reserve is a thrilling camping destination where you can encounter zebras, antelope, and various bird species in their natural habitat. Set up camp in a safe area within the reserve, where you can listen to the sounds of nature as you fall asleep. The combination of guided safari tours and the chance to camp close to wildlife offers an unforgettable experience for adventurous travelers. Bandia is ideal for those who wish to connect with nature and learn more about Senegal’s diverse ecosystems.
- Ideal for: Eco-conscious campers and wildlife enthusiasts looking for an immersive experience
